As Bitcoin surged above $77,000 last week, major crypto trading firms like Abraxas Capital, Fasanara Capital, and Wintermute have built hundreds of millions of dollars in short perpetual futures positions on Hyperliquid, while simultaneously holding spot crypto. This market-neutral cash-and-carry (or basis) trade allows them to capture positive funding rates, which have turned attractive again after months of compression or negativity. The annualized yield from collecting funds is in the high single digits, with the 30-day average Bitcoin perpetual funding rate reaching 6.7% annualized on August 24, and the 7-day average hitting 8.7%.
